Output 704630a998e61d4306450432e0433f924dac6072ad46af8b1886c7adcc548fd3:1

value
10966057
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ef6ccd2a58e88444c31d038964ad94b79e748bb9 OP_EQUALVERIFY OP_CHECKSIG
address
Lh3v6iVWx8MbisKGCZeWDHNya85c7Kt7pj
transaction
704630a998e61d4306450432e0433f924dac6072ad46af8b1886c7adcc548fd3
spent
true